Bis-Cyclic Guanidine Heterocyclic Peptidomimetics as Opioid Ligands with Mixed μ-, κ- and δ-Opioid Receptor Interactions: A Potential Approach to Novel Analgesics
Round 1
Reviewer 1 Report
This paper discusses design and synthesis of a bis-cyclic guanidine peptidomimetics and in vitro and in vivo characterization of their opioid activity. The goal was to develop ligands with mixed opioid receptor interactions exhibiting fewer side effects. The data from in vitro and in vivo screening suggest that analog 1968-22 may hold potential for a new and safer type of analgesic.
Overall, this paper is well written and deals with an important and timely and ongoing problem in the field.
